Job Title: Communication & Design Specialist

Locations: Westlake, TX / Merrimack, NH or Smithfield, RI (Hybrid)



The Role
The Communication & Design Specialist is a key member of the Client Wealth HR Change Management team, responsible for translating complex programs, strategies, and messages into clear, compelling visual communications. This role partners closely with Change Leads, Program Managers, HR partners and senior leaders to develop high impact PowerPoint presentations, SharePoint sites, and other visual artifacts used in executive forums business unit wide communication events.
This individual brings a strong design sensibility, exceptional attention to detail, and the ability to quickly understand complex content and shape it into visuals that inform, influence, and inspire action.

Job Responsibilities
Partner with HR Change Management and Program Leads to understand program objectives, stakeholder needs, and communication goals.
Support major change program milestones (e.g., launches, roadshows, town halls, quarterly updates) with high?quality visual assets.
Tailor visuals to diverse audiences, from senior executives to front?line employees, while maintaining message consistency.
Engage directly with senior leaders, strategy leads, and program sponsors to refine presentation narratives and visual flow.
Develop and execute communication strategies aligned with business goals, ensuring consistent messaging across all channels.
Maintain a library of templates, visuals, and reusable assets to increase efficiency and consistency.
Maintaining and updating the Wealth HR Change Management SharePoint content.
Tracking and analyzing communication metrics to improve strategies and measure effectiveness.


The Skills You Bring
5+ years of experience in visual communications, presentation design, or communications roles, preferably supporting enterprise initiatives.
Advanced ability in MS PowerPoint; strong experience with SharePoint (modern sites, pages, layout, and navigation).
Ability to develop and execute communication strategies.
Demonstrated experience creating materials used in executive level? presentations.
Strong understanding of visual storytelling, information hierarchy, and user centric? design.
Experience working in Change Management, transformation, or program environment is strongly preferred.
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
Comfortable working in a fast-paced, ever-changing environment that may require resourcefulness to get answers
